The history of advertising starts at many different historical points. Rome provides a good starting point for publicity in the ancient world. Sign writing was found on the ruins of pompeii and herculaneum. Pompeii had a complex and thriving economy, primitive yet similar to our own. Culture was apparent through the establishment of theatres, bars and shops, temples, bathhouses, houses and gardens. The road system allowed for widespread economic activity through the exchange of goods and information. Shops promoted their goods/services on trade signs, which were painted wooden boards; also displayed as frescoes, mosaics. Advertisements for election campaigns and gladiatorial games were also apparent. It is clear that promotion was a key part of everyday life.
